As China's 2025 Two Sessions unfold, global attention is focused on the country's economic trajectory and policy direction. While analysts and observers attempt to predict GDP targets and policy priorities, two seemingly unrelated phenomena—the animated blockbuster Nezha 2 and the AI innovation DeepSeek—have emerged as metaphors for China's dual economic strategy: boosting domestic consumption while enhancing investment efficiency.

Box Office Success: Nezha 2 and the Rise of Domestic Consumption

Since its release in Hong Kong and Macao on February 22, Nezha 2 has shattered box office records, surpassing HKD 32 million as of March 2, making it the highest-grossing mainland Chinese film in the region. The film continues to dominate screenings, with over 800 showings on March 2 and more than 600 scheduled for March 3 and 4.

This cinematic success is more than just entertainment—it is part of a broader trend of consumption-driven economic growth. The Chinese New Year holiday saw record-breaking tourism and movie attendance, demonstrating a strong rebound in domestic demand. By promoting cultural exports such as Nezha 2, China is expanding its soft power and reinforcing consumer spending as a pillar of economic growth.

The film's popularity in Hong Kong has even influenced local businesses, with restaurants launching "Nezha-themed" meal sets. Social media is abuzz with fans sharing their experiences, many expressing a newfound desire to travel to mainland China after watching the film. This highlights the spillover effect of cultural industries on tourism and related sectors.

DeepSeek: A Disruptor in AI and Investment Strategy

While Nezha 2 symbolizes consumption-driven growth, DeepSeek represents China's investment philosophy shift. The AI startup has challenged Western investment models, which often prioritize massive capital expenditure and high-risk ventures. Unlike American AI giants that rely on exponential increases in computing power to drive progress, DeepSeek is pioneering a more efficient, cost-effective approach to AI development.

The "Paradox" of Consumption and Investment Efficiency

At first glance, consumption and investment efficiency may seem like opposing strategies. Some analysts argue that prioritizing investment optimization should fall under the category of industrial policy rather than consumption-driven economic growth. However, China's "Oriental Economics" approach integrates both aspects into a cohesive strategy.

By maximizing investment efficiency, China ensures that capital-intensive industries do not drain consumer spending power. High-return investments, such as DeepSeek's AI innovations, contribute to economic stability without creating financial bubbles. At the same time, stimulating domestic demand—as seen with the success of Nezha 2—generates immediate economic benefits while fostering long-term consumer confidence.

Global Implications: China's Two-Pronged Economic Strategy

China's ability to balance consumption growth and investment efficiency will be a defining factor in its post-pandemic economic recovery. The success of Nezha 2 and DeepSeek underscores a broader transition:

  • From capital-intensive, inefficient investments to innovation-driven, high-yield projects.
  • From export-reliant growth to a robust domestic consumption model.

As the Two Sessions continue, these themes will shape key policy discussions. Observers should look beyond traditional economic indicators and recognize the cultural and technological forces driving China's economic transformation.

In 2025, Ne zha 2 and DeepSeek are more than just a movie and an AI company—they are symbols of China's evolving economic blueprint.

A New Economic Paradigm

China's economic growth strategy in 2025 is not solely about GDP figures or industrial output. It is about understanding and leveraging cultural influence and technological advancements to create a self-sustaining, high-efficiency economy.

The "passcodes" to understanding China's economic future may not lie in traditional policy documents alone but in the stories told through its cinemas and cutting-edge innovations.
